Lawsuit Filed For Sinkhole Damage
My client's home was built in 1979. He recently began seeing cracks in the walls, around windows, and in the ceiling. He reported the cracking to his homeowners insurer - Universal Property and Casualty Insurance Company. Universal had an engineer inspect the home. The insurance company's engineer wrote a report stating that the cracks in the home were caused by settling, and not by sinkhole.
I have had the home inspected by engineers who determined that the damage is being caused by ongoing sinkhole activity.
Today, I filed suit against Universal for breach of the insurance policy. I also filed a Civil Remedy Notice concerning what I believe to be the insurer's bad faith in denying the claim.
